Modularity as a Means for Complexity Management in Neural Networks Learning (1902.09240v1)

Published 25 Feb 2019 in cs.LG, cs.NE, and stat.ML

Abstract: Training a Neural Network (NN) with lots of parameters or intricate architectures creates undesired phenomena that complicate the optimization process. To address this issue we propose a first modular approach to NN design, wherein the NN is decomposed into a control module and several functional modules, implementing primitive operations. We illustrate the modular concept by comparing performances between a monolithic and a modular NN on a list sorting problem and show the benefits in terms of training speed, training stability and maintainability. We also discuss some questions that arise in modular NNs.
